This has been improved in gcalctool 5.29.92 (released 8th March).
You can now add the hexadecimal suffix with Ctrl+H
You can now convert between bases by pressing the base buttons, e.g.:
Enter: 1, E, Ctrl+H
Display shows: 1Eā‚ā‚†
Press Ctrl+B to convert the displayed number to binary
Display shows: 11110ā‚‚

There is an open bug to automatically add the hexadecimal suffix when in 
hexadecimal display mode (will not be implemented for 5.30):
